5 Storage Solutions That Actually Work for Traveling Surfers
Freestanding racks: No drilling, no damage deposits at risk. A vertical rack like The Spirit Rack sits on the floor and holds your board securely. Perfect for short-term rentals, vans, and tiny apartments. Sustainable materials mean it looks good in any space.
Padded travel bags: For van life or frequent moves, a padded board bag protects against dings, UV damage, and salt spray. They're compact for storage and easy to grab when you're heading to a new spot. Some even have wheels.
Wall-mounted tension systems: If you're staying put for a few months, tension straps secure your board horizontally without drilling holes. They're temporary, removable, and work on any wall surface.
Horizontal storage on racks: Spreads weight evenly and minimizes pressure points that cause warping. Especially important for soft-tops and vintage boards. Keeps your board visible and accessible for quick trips.
Combination storage with accessory drawers: Store your board and keep wax, fins, leashes, and repair supplies organized in one place. Saves space and keeps everything you need within arm's reach.

Common Questions
Can I store my surfboard in a van long-term?
Yes, but it requires protection from heat, humidity, and UV damage. Use a padded travel bag or board sock inside the van, and keep it out of direct sunlight when parked. If you're using a freestanding rack, secure it so it doesn't shift during driving. Ventilation matters, so crack windows or use van vents to prevent moisture buildup that causes mold and delamination.
What's the best way to store a surfboard in a rental apartment?
A no-drill freestanding rack is your best bet. It protects your security deposit while keeping your board safe and accessible. Position it in a corner or against a wall, away from direct sunlight and heat sources. Make sure it's stable and won't tip over, especially if you have roommates or guests moving around.
How do I prevent my board from warping during storage?
Support it properly along its length, never by the rails alone. Use a rack that distributes weight evenly, keep it away from direct heat and sunlight, and maintain consistent humidity levels when possible. Store it horizontally if you're staying in one place for a while. Check on it regularly for signs of warping, especially soft-tops which are more prone to pressure damage.
Is a padded travel bag worth it for frequent movers?
Absolutely. If you're moving every few weeks or months, a quality padded bag protects against dings, UV damage, and salt spray. It also makes transport easier and gives you peace of mind. The investment pays for itself by extending your board's lifespan by years.
Can I store multiple boards in a small space?
Yes, vertical racks are designed for this. Stack boards vertically with padding between them, or use a multi-board rack if space allows. Keep them away from heat and sunlight, and make sure each board has proper support to prevent warping. If you're in a van or tiny apartment, consider storing off-season boards in a padded bag.
